Frequently Asked Questions about Glendale
How much are Studio apartments in Glendale?
There are currently 2,996 Studio Apartments in Glendale with rent ranges from $1,300 to $6,152 with an average price of $2,540.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Glendale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Glendale ranges from $900 to $6,951 with an average monthly rent of $3,013.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Glendale c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Glendale range from $2,200 to $9,468.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,431.
How expensive are Glendale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 898 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Glendale on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,100 to $8,637 - averaging $3,532 for the location.
